Redefining Weight Loss: Lizzo’s “Weight Release” Philosophy

Lizzo has coined the term “weight release” to describe her journey, signaling a departure from conventional notions of weight loss. For Lizzo, the idea isn’t about losing something but rather releasing it—letting go of physical and emotional burdens that no longer serve her well-being. She recently celebrated achieving her “weight release goal,” emphasizing sustainable health changes rather than focusing solely on numbers on a scale. This reframing challenges societal norms that equate thinness with health and happiness.

Her boyfriend played a pivotal role in this shift. Lizzo has remarked that his support helped her see weight loss not as a subtraction but as an addition to her life—gaining energy, confidence, and a renewed sense of purpose. This perspective aligns with her broader advocacy for self-love and body positivity.

Lizzo’s Approach to Wellness: Balanced Diet and Mindful Living

Unlike restrictive diets often associated with celebrity weight loss stories, Lizzo’s approach centers on balance and nourishment. She incorporates whole foods, fruits, vegetables, and lean proteins into her meals while avoiding over-processed and sugary foods. Her dietary choices reflect mindful eating practices that celebrate food as both sustenance and joy.

In addition to her diet, Lizzo embraces regular exercise tailored to her needs. Her fitness routine includes activities that promote both physical health and mental clarity. She has openly shared progress metrics like a 10.5-point drop in BMI and a 16% reduction in body fat since starting her journey in January 2024. These milestones highlight her commitment to sustainable wellness rather than quick fixes.

The Role of Body Positivity in Lizzo’s Journey

As a prominent advocate for body positivity, Lizzo’s weight release journey sparks important conversations about the compatibility of weight management with self-acceptance. Body positivity originally emerged from social justice movements aimed at combating discrimination against marginalized bodies. Lizzo continues this legacy by rejecting harmful stereotypes that equate worth with size.
